Peripheral Features
•
Flash Program Memory: 2K×16
•
Data Memory: 128×8
•
True EEPROM Memory: 32×8
•
4 touch key functions – fully integrated without requiring external components
•
Watchdog Timer function
•
8 bidirectional I/O lines
•
Single external interrupt line shared with I/O pin
•
Single Timer Module for time measurement, compare match output, PWM output function
•
Single Time-Base function for generation of fixed time interrupt signals

General Description
The series of devices are Flash Memory type 8-bit high performance RISC architecture
microcontrollers with fully integrated touch key functions. With all touch key functions provided
internally and with the convenience of Flash Memory multi-programming features, each device has
all the features to offer designers a reliable and easy means of implementing Touch Keyes within
their products applications.
The touch key functions are fully integrated completely eliminating the need for external
components. In addition to the flash program memory, other memory includes an area of RAM
Data Memory as well as an area of true EEPROM memory for storage of non-volatile data such
as serial numbers, calibration data etc. Protective features such as an internal Watchdog Timer and
Low Voltage Reset coupled with excellent noise immunity and ESD protection ensure that reliable
operation is maintained in hostile electrical environments.
A full choice of internal high and low speed oscillators is provided including fully integrated
system oscillators which require no external components for its implementation. The ability to
operate and switch dynamically between a range of operating modes using different clock sources
gives users the ability to optimise microcontroller operation and minimise power consumption.
Easy communication with the outside world is provided using the internal I
2
C interface, while the
inclusion of flexible I/O programming features, Time-Base function, Timers and many other features
further enhance device functionality and flexibility.
The touch key devices will find excellent use in a huge range of modern Touch Key product
applications such as instrumentation, household appliances, electronically controlled tools to name
but a few.
